About Lillehammer Olympic Park AS |
 |
Lillehammer Olympiapark owns and runs the Olympic facilities in Lillehammer. We are responsible for post-Olympic use and commercial development of five Olympic facilities:• Håkons Hall • Lysgårdsbakkene Ski Jumping Arena • Birkebeineren Ski Stadium • Kanthaugen Freestyle Arena • Lillehammer Olympic Bobsleigh and Luge Track A wide range of activities and events are held at these Olympic facilities, for the benefit of sports clubs, companies and individual visitors and tourists. |

Olympic Heritage |
 |
We are the inheritors of Norway’s important sports legacy from the 1994 Lillehammer Games – enthusiasm and the love of sports. Our objective is to share this heritage with companies, trade fair participants, sports clubs and tourists, so that they may experience the Olympic spirit in a way similar to those who attended the successful Winter Olympic Games in 1994.
This means that our priority is on quality every step of the way. |
